To Publish Aggregation Data
After you have matched the acquisition data with the digital twin data using the exact tag match and/or fuzzy match methods, you can publish it to the digital twin.
Follow the steps below to aggregate one or more data acquisitions into an digital twin.
- From the Data Aggregation grid, select the rows that you want to publish.
- Select an entry in the Project Tag column. You can also change existing tags for already merged items.
- Click Accept. The Accept Tags dialog appears. For example,

Acquisitions for which not all of the dataset has been aggregated into the digital twin appear with an Aggregation Status of "In Process".

A progress bar updates the status of your changes. A confirmation dialog appears with the number of accepted and rejected tags appears.
When completed, the changes are merged into the digital twin for all users, and the import overview Aggregation Status changes to "Completed".
